今天是:
设百科问答网为首页|收藏百科问答网|网站地图
百科问答网 - 帮您解决问题,分享成功经验

虚拟机内如何让游戏全屏运行?


最近装了一个VMware上的XP, 准备运行一些老游戏用,虚拟机桌面设置为1920X1200, 全屏运行, 在XP启动的时候, 就是只有中间显示, 周围一圈大黑框。 进系统之后桌面倒是全屏了, 可是进游戏之后, 也只显示游戏本身分辨率的那一小块, 周围一圈都是大黑框, 有没有哪位兄弟有经验帮帮忙?

VMware: 6.5.2 build 156735
运行帝国时代2, 分辨率设置为1280X 1024

虚拟机里的设置: edit, preference, display, full screen, 那里已经试过了autofit guest 和 stretch guest, autofit guest 就是刚才说的状况, stretch guest 的时候, 进系统时XP启动画面可以全屏, 进系统之后也全屏, 但是运行游戏时黑屏, 跳出错误窗口:

VMware workstation unrecoverable error (mks)


答案或建议:


说得对, 就是Direct X的程序中无法stretch guest, 系统启动和系统桌面的时候, 由于不调用Direct X, stretch都是没问题的, 一调用Direct X,就无法stretch, 一stretch 就崩溃了。
 
==============
呵呵, 俺研究出一个土办法, 将host 分辨率调到1280X1024,也就是游戏本身的分辨率。 然后在guest中进入游戏, 因为fit的关系, 就变成全屏了。
==============
又发现一个新方法, 不用调分辨率, 只要在guest里面设成exclusive mode, 所有的程序都自动stretch到全屏了。


转 载 请 保 留:http://www.baikewenda.com/h/0905/a35632.html

推荐内容

敬请注意:百科问答网内容来源于网络或民间经验收集,仅供参考。其中有关健康疾病方面的内容请务必咨询专业医生或及时到医院治疗。
关于我们 - 广告服务 - 联系我们
百科问答网 Copyright ©2005 - 2011 www.baikewenda.com,All Rights Reserved
辽ICP备10007180号